The Rise of PC Gaming: Analyzing Final Fantasy XVI's Impressive Port

Final Fantasy XVI has recently made waves in the gaming community with its transition to PC. As one of the most anticipated titles, players are excited to experience its rich graphics and storytelling on a platform that has been steadily gaining ground in the gaming landscape. This article delves into the technical aspects of the game's port, how it performs on PC, and the challenges developers face in optimizing games for this platform.

The Technical Marvel of Porting

The process of porting a game from one platform to another, particularly from console to PC, involves a range of technical considerations. Developers must ensure that the game runs smoothly across various hardware configurations, which can vary significantly among PC users. Final Fantasy XVI exemplifies this with its robust performance in early demos, showcasing high frame rates and stunning visual fidelity.

Key Components of PC Porting:

  • Graphics Optimization: The transition to PC allows for higher resolutions and frame rates. Developers often implement advanced graphical settings such as ray tracing and enhanced texture quality, which are more feasible on powerful PC hardware.
  • Control Adaptation: Unlike consoles, PCs offer a variety of input methods. Developers must ensure that controls are intuitive and responsive, whether played with a mouse and keyboard or a game controller.
  • Performance Scaling: PC users have access to a range of hardware, from budget setups to high-end gaming rigs. Effective porting involves creating scalable options that allow players to adjust settings based on their system capabilities.

The Underlying Principles of Game Optimization

Understanding how games like Final Fantasy XVI are optimized for PC involves grasping several core principles of game development:

1. Engine Compatibility: The game engine used for development plays a crucial role in how well a game can be ported. Engines that support multiple platforms, such as Unreal Engine, allow developers to streamline the porting process.

2. Testing Across Configurations: Rigorous testing is essential. Developers need to test their game on various hardware setups to identify and fix performance issues before launch. This includes ensuring that the game runs well on different graphics cards and CPU configurations.

3. User Feedback Integration: Early access and beta testing phases provide invaluable feedback. Developers can use this input to fine-tune performance, fix bugs, and improve overall player experience before the official release.
